Sean Taylor is a British author known for his contributions to children’s literature. He has written over 60 books, including picture books, poetry, and stories for young readers. Taylor’s work often features engaging narratives and vibrant illustrations, appealing to a wide range of young audiences.
One of his notable works is Tales from the Badger Sett, which showcases his storytelling skills. Another popular title is When a Monster is Born, illustrated by Nick Sharratt, which has been well-received for its humour and creativity. Taylor has collaborated with various illustrators, enhancing the visual appeal of his books.
His book The World Champion of Staying Awake, illustrated by Jimmy Liao, was shortlisted for the 2012 Kate Greenaway Medal, highlighting his ability to craft engaging stories that resonate with both children and adults. Taylor’s collaboration with illustrator Jean Jullien on Hoot Owl, Master of Disguise has also been praised for its wit and charm.
Sean Taylor continues to contribute to children’s literature, with his works being published by major publishers such as Walker Books and Bloomsbury. His stories are known for their imaginative plots and engaging language, making them favourites among young readers and educators alike.
His book Robot Rumpus, illustrated by Ross Collins, was shortlisted for the 2014 Roald Dahl Funny Prize, further cementing his reputation as a talented author in the field of children’s literature.
